1. Consider a simple random sample of 25 newts. The mean tail length of our sample is 5 cm. If we know that 0.2 cm is the standard deviation of the tail lengths of all newts in the population, then what is a 90% confidence interval for the mean tail length of all newts in the population ?

Answers

The 90% confidence interval for the mean tail length of all newts in the population is approximately (4.9342 cm, 5.0658 cm).

How to find 90% confidence interval for the mean tail length of all newts in the population

To calculate the 90% confidence interval for the mean tail length of all newts in the population, we can use the formula:

Confidence Interval = Sample Mean ± Margin of Error

Given:

- Sample size (n) = 25

- Sample Mean (xbar) = 5 cm

- Standard Deviation of the population (σ) = 0.2 cm

- Confidence level = 90% (which corresponds to a z-score of 1.645 for a two-tailed test at a 90% confidence level)

First, we need to calculate the margin of error:

Margin of Error = (Critical Value) * (Standard Deviation / √Sample Size)

In this case, the critical value for a 90% confidence level is 1.645. Let's substitute the values:

Margin of Error = 1.645 * (0.2 / √25)

Margin of Error = 1.645 * 0.04

Margin of Error ≈ 0.0658

Now, we can calculate the confidence interval:

Confidence Interval = Sample Mean ± Margin of Error

Confidence Interval = 5 ± 0.0658

Confidence Interval ≈ (4.9342, 5.0658)

Therefore, the 90% confidence interval for the mean tail length of all newts in the population is approximately (4.9342 cm, 5.0658 cm).

if p-value is 0.15 and alpha is 0.01 , what is the conclusion

Answers

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

When conducting hypothesis testing, the p-value is the probability of observing a test statistic as extreme as the one calculated, assuming the null hypothesis is true.In this case, if the p-value is 0.15 and the significance level (alpha) is set at 0.01, we can interpret the results as follows:Since the p-value (0.15) is greater than the significance level (0.01), we fail to reject the null hypothesis. There is not enough evidence to conclude that the observed results are statistically significant at the 0.01 level. However, it's important to note that the decision of whether to reject or fail to reject the null hypothesis is based on the chosen significance level, and it's possible that the result may be considered statistically significant at a higher significance level.In summary, the conclusion would be that there is not enough evidence to reject the null hypothesis at the 0.01 significance level.
